The Historical Appeal of Point-Saint-Charles

Point-Saint-Charles has a storied past that adds a unique character to the neighborhood. Once an industrial hub, it has transitioned into a residential area while retaining its historical architecture. The neighborhood is home to some of the oldest buildings in Montreal, including the iconic Atwater Market and the historic Victoria Bridge. Living here means you're surrounded by history, with access to modern amenities – a perfect blend for anyone who appreciates both the old and the new.

Green Spaces and Recreation

For those who love the outdoors, Point-Saint-Charles offers several green spaces and parks. The most notable is the Parc Marguerite-Bourgeoys, located along the Lachine Canal. It’s a perfect spot for picnics, jogging, or just enjoying a sunny day by the water. The canal's bike path is also a great feature for cyclists and outdoor enthusiasts, linking Point-Saint-Charles with other parts of Montreal seamlessly.

Transportation and Accessibility

Point-Saint-Charles is well-connected to the rest of Montreal. With multiple bus routes and the nearby Charlevoix metro station, residents can easily navigate the city. The proximity to major highways also makes it a convenient spot for those who commute by car.

Real Estate and Apartment Rentals

The real estate market in Point-Saint-Charles is diverse, offering something for everyone, from historic row houses to modern apartments. Renting an apartment here can be quite attractive due to the more reasonable prices compared to other central neighborhoods in Montreal.

When searching for an apartment, consider the various sub-areas within Point-Saint-Charles. The area closer to the Lachine Canal tends to be more popular and lively, while the eastern parts are quieter, offering a more residential feel. No matter where you choose, each corner of Point-Saint-Charles has its own charm and advantages.
